We are expanding with a new, one-million-square-foot, 15-floor, state-of-the-art facility on Cleveland Clinic Main Campus designed to elevate care for complex neurological conditions — including spine injuries, epileptic seizures, movement disorders, multiple sclerosis and stroke. This advanced building brings every stage of care under one roof, featuring dedicated spaces for outpatient services, surgery, stepdown, ICU and epilepsy monitoring, as well as additional operating rooms and expanded ambulatory, infusion, imaging, EMG, sleep and rehabilitation services. Join us and be part of the next wave of transformative care at Cleveland Clinic. Certified CS/SPD Technicians are responsible for cleaning and maintaining surgical and hospital tools. In this position, you help ensure patients have the best possible healthcare experience by providing caregivers with safe and sterile equipment.
